## Onboarding: Turnwell Counter Service

For the weekly eng sync: Turnwell counts turnstile events at Harrowfield Arena and publishes gate totals every ten seconds. New joiners get read access by default. Writes to the calibration table require the sealed config store, which locks after any unclean shutdown — this bit us twice last quarter, so know the procedure. Unsealing is a one-command operation from the gate-side console and should be demoed at each new hire's first sync. The command prompts for the recovery passphrase below.

recovery phrase for bajog-kahif: wenael-ulawyn

## Postmortem Approval: Stale-Cache Bug in Ferrostack Catalog Service

This page tracks reviewer approvals for the postmortem covering the stale-cache incident on the Ferrostack catalog tier. The write-up covers root cause (missed TTL invalidation), remediation steps, and follow-up tasks. Reviewers should confirm the action items are scoped and assigned. Ownership of the remediation work now sits with the person named below.

signatory, yahog-badug: Quenix Ulaael

## Changelog — v3.2.0

Renamed setting in the Quenchmail bounce processor. `BOUNCE_RETRY_KEY` is now `BOUNCE_AUTH_TOKEN_REF`. Old name is dead as of this release — no fallback, no warning, the worker just exits. Update every env file before deploying. Retry intervals unchanged. Suppression list behavior unchanged. The Kestrel queue consumer also reads this value at boot, so restart both services. Put the renamed credential on the line directly below this entry.

secret setting of taduf-bahip: COURIER_KEY5=49c55

**Release step 7 — Parcelhook webhook cutover.** New contractors: read the Driftmark runbook first. Verify the webhook signer rotates correctly, replay the last hundred delivery events against staging, and confirm retries back off exponentially. Do not enable the carrier feed until QA signs off. If any delivery returns an unexpected status, stop and escalate — do not retry manually. Log completion in the release tracker. When all checks pass, note the build token appended below.

session token of kagup-hahaf = htk3_2b8